#36815e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36815e is composed of 21.2% red, 50.6%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.1%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 152 degrees, a saturation of 41% and a lightness of 35.9%. #36815e color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ffbc with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#36815e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020503 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#36815e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595e5c is the less saturated color, while #05b261 is the most saturated one.
